The cell has an emf of 2 V and the internal resistance of this cell is 0.1`Omega`, it is connected to resistance of 3.9`Omega`, the voltage across the cell will be

A

1.95V

B

1.5V

C

2V

D

1.8V

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
A

The circuit can be made as shown below.

`therefore " " V = E- ir`
where, r is internal resistance.
Also current `I = (E )/(R+r) rArr V = E-((E )/(R+r))r`
Putting the numerical values, we have
`E = 2V, r = 0.1 Omega, R = 3.9 Omega`
`V = 2-((2)/(3.9+0.1))xx0.1=1.95 V`
